The rulings on the 3rd party culpability in this case are not really clear, the defense has been able to ask questions about the financials related to the 3rd party and the victim's business, and questions about where he was at the time of the murders... what LE did to verify, etc, but there are things they are not allowed to ask about, like his personal finances, his history, statements he made. They were also allowed to call an ex-gf of his who he had 'confessed' to late last year, but it doesn't appear that they are if they are finishing up soon.

Cathy Russon‏ @cathyrusson 10m10 minutes ago
#McStay - Defense will finish with Bachman at some point tomorrow and they will call their defense investigator. They still have Dr. Rudin who would likely be next week, but he's McGee's witness. The judge wants the defense to at least continue with those witnesses (cont)

Cathy Russon‏ @cathyrusson 9m9 minutes ago
#McStay - (cont) Judge says as far as the rest of the evidence if McGee and his doctor think he can continue next week then they will, if not they may have to talk about a continuance depending on predicted length of time.
